Colonel Chinyere Obi (retired) is the founder of the Atiku House to House Campaign Organisation (AH2H), a grassroots mobiliser and advocate for peace. In this exclusive interview with INIOBONG IWOK, she spoke on the presidential bid of the former vice president, the group and other issues. Excerpts:
How was the House to House Campaign Organisation conceived?
Initially, I was the national women leader of the Hameed Makarfi campaign group; when we went for the national convention of the PDP last year, then Atiku came in and announced that he was returning to the PDP which is his original home and I said okay.
Personally, I have known Atiku since 2005 when I was a Colonel in the Nigerian Army. On the 25th of November last year, I established the House To House campaign group and we have been mobilising for Atiku around the country since then.

But how do you react to the corruption allegation against Atiku?
Atiku is not corrupt, he has always been rich. He lost his father at a very young age and build a house for his mother. He went into business at a very young age, even when he was in Customs Service he was also into business. He has built a university and several other businesses across the country, so it is wrong to say the man is corrupt, it is his hard earned money.

So what is the method of operation of your group so far?
I did a world press conference the other time in Abuja and I have been inaugurating state branches that would go and set up branches in wards.
What I am doing now is ‘operation show me your PVC’. Anybody who says they don’t have PVC, I go to INEC office to help them. I am not happy with the way the process is going in the country, in Abuja, if you don’t speak Hausa they will not answer you.
